Cluster-Weighted EDMD

Extended Dynamic Mode Decomposition (EDMD) approximates Koopman operators from data, but a single global operator is inefficient when different state-space regions exhibit distinct local dynamics. We introduce Cluster-Weighted EDMD (CW-EDMD), which jointly learns a soft phase-space partition and a per-cluster EDMD operator.
